'Chatted About Business & Biryani': KTR On Meeting Microsoft CEO Satya Nadella

Microsoft CEO Satya Nadella met Telangana Minister K.T. Rama Rao in Hyderabad. KTR wrote about the meeting on Twitter.

New Delhi: Microsoft CEO Satya Nadella met Telangana municipal administration and urban development (MA&UD) Minister K.T. Rama Rao on Friday in Hyderabad.

"Good start to the day when two Hyderabadis get to catch up Satyanadella. We chatted about Business & Biryani" K.T. Rama Rao wrote on Twitter.

The Microsoft CEO is of Telugu origin and was born in the city of Hyderabad. He studied at the Hyderabad Public School, and his father, B. Nadella Yugandhar, was a former IAS officer. After finishing his engineering at Manipal, he moved to the United States for further studies and settled there. 

In October last year, Nadella was awarded the third-highest civilian award in the nation, the Padma Bhushan.

Earlier, as part of his India trip Nadella met Prime Minister Narendra Modi. On Thursday, Satya Nadella expressed his admiration for the Indian government's emphasis on sustainable economic growth supported by digital transformation.

“We’re looking forward to helping India realize the Digital India vision and be a light for the world,” Nadella tweeted after the meet. He said that the meeting was “insightful” and that India’s push towards “sustainable and inclusive economic growth” was inspiring.
